Did you use "-oob_value 0" in the 3dVol2Surf command?
If not, the results might have different nodes across
subjects.

Apart from that, how are you seeing a registration
problem between the surface and the results? It is
not clear to me how you would even know. Can you be
specific about how you are visualizing such a thing?

Note that 3dttest++ does not do anything to the node
locations. It merely computes some result on the set
of nodes that was given as input. There should not
be any registration question as a result.

Also, the 3dttest++ results should display similarly
on each subject's surface, though each will have a
different distortion, based on registration to the
surface template.
